From: Leah Rumancik Date: Mon, 7 Jun 2021 21:55:09 +0000 (+0000) Subject: ext4: test journal checkpoint ioctl X-Git-Tag: v2022.05.01~371 X-Git-Url: http://git.apps.os.sepia.ceph.com/?p=xfstests-dev.git;a=commitdiff_plain;h=66734233e510507a78ae17841627ab95d50eb4a5;ds=sidebyside ext4: test journal checkpoint ioctl Test for commit "ext4: add ioctl EXT4_IOC_CHECKPOINT". Tests journal checkpointing and journal erasing via EXT4_IOC_CHECKPOINT with flag EXT4_IOC_CHECKPOINT_FLAG_ZEROOUT set.
